Output 2a18633db383f85e9665e7a4e2e58528600f2af8932c31d5efb219e933b4b3da:1

value
680667427
script pubkey
OP_0 OP_PUSHBYTES_32 6613bebb35ca0c98f93b225a3059fc6363d38d2f8ddbd295940182d9772ccc6b
address
bc1qvcfmawe4egxf37fmyfdrqk0uvd3a8rf03hda99v5qxpdjaeve34sdnvyqt
transaction
2a18633db383f85e9665e7a4e2e58528600f2af8932c31d5efb219e933b4b3da
confirmations
622
spent
true